Abstract

The utility model provides sticky slurry sand pouring auxiliary equipment for a cage type blade wax mold, and belongs to the technical field of lost wax casting. Comprising a mounting support, a vibration sieve tray is movably arranged at the top of the mounting support, a first driving assembly used for driving the vibration sieve tray to reciprocate is arranged on the mounting support, and an operation space for an operator to hold a wax mold to rotate and move is formed in the position, under the vibration sieve tray, in the mounting support; a discharging hopper used for containing sand grains is arranged at the position, located above the vibration sieve tray, of the mounting support, and a first discharging valve used for limiting falling of the sand grains is arranged at the bottom of the discharging hopper. An operator can uniformly shake off the sand grains into the operation space by loading the sand grains into the discharging hopper in advance and sequentially opening the first discharging valve and the vibration sieve tray, at the moment, the operator can operate a wax mold to stretch into the operation space, the sand grains are uniformly adhered to slurry on the surface of the wax mold, and the sand pouring device has the effects of saving manpower and improving the sand pouring efficiency.

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of lost-wax casting technology, and in particular to an auxiliary device for slurry application and sand pouring of cage-type blade wax molds. Background Technology

[0002] Lost-wax casting, also known as investment casting, is a precision casting process with little or no machining. It is an excellent technology in the precision casting industry with a wide range of applications. It is suitable not only for precision casting of various types and alloys, but also for producing castings with higher dimensional accuracy and surface quality than other precision casting methods. Even complex, high-temperature resistant, and difficult-to-machine castings that are difficult to produce using other precision casting methods can be obtained using investment casting.

[0003] In lost-wax casting, after the wax model is poured and shaped, it is usually necessary to bond the wax model to a pouring cup. Then, an operating rod is connected to the pouring cup. The pouring cup and the wax model are moved by the operating rod, and slurry is adhered to the surfaces (inner and outer surfaces) of the pouring cup and the wax model. Sand is then poured onto the surface of the slurry. After drying, slurry is adhered and sand is poured again. This process is repeated several times to form a hard shell on the outside of the wax model.

[0004] However, in the sand pouring process, in addition to the need for operators to pour sand and shake the screen to spread sand evenly downwards, operators also need to hold the operating rod to rotate the wax model so that all corners and surfaces of the wax model can be evenly covered. This consumes a lot of human resources and affects production efficiency. Utility Model Content

DETAILED DESCRIPTION

[0018] In order to better understand the above technical solutions, the above technical solutions will be described in detail below in combination with the drawings of the specification and specific embodiments.

[0019] The embodiment of the present application discloses a cage type blade wax mold paste pouring sand auxiliary equipment, referring to Figure 1 and Figure 2 , including the mounting bracket 1, the top of the mounting bracket 1 is movably mounted with the vibrating sieve plate 2, the mounting bracket 1 is provided with a first driving assembly for driving the vibrating sieve plate 2 to reciprocate, the mounting bracket 1 is provided with a lower hopper 3 above the vibrating sieve plate 2 for containing sand particles, and the bottom of the lower hopper 3 is provided with a first discharge valve 31 for limiting the falling of sand particles. The first discharge valve 31 can adopt a pneumatic butterfly valve. By adding sand particles into the lower hopper 3, after the first discharge valve 31 is opened, the sand particles fall on the vibrating sieve plate 2, and the vibrating sieve plate 2 is driven to frequently reciprocate by the first driving assembly, so that the sand particles are evenly vibrated and fallen on the vibrating sieve plate 2. The mounting bracket 1 is provided with an operation space below the vibrating sieve plate 2 for an operator to hold and rotate the wax mold. The operator can hold the operation rod at both ends of the wax mold, move the wax mold into the operation space, and rotate the wax mold in all directions, so that the surface of the wax mold can be evenly covered with sand particles, thereby saving human resources.

[0020] Specifically, the first driving assembly includes a vibrating motor 21 and a spring seat 22, the vibrating sieve plate is connected to the mounting bracket 1 through the spring seat 22, and the vibrating motor 21 is arranged on the vibrating sieve plate. After the vibrating motor 21 is started, the vibrating sieve plate 2 is continuously vibrated, so that the sand particles on the vibrating sieve plate 2 are evenly spread on the vibrating sieve plate 2 and evenly fall.

[0021] Further, a spreading assembly for spreading the sand particles in the vibrating sieve plate 2 is further arranged below the lower hopper 3, referring to Figure 3 , the spreading assembly includes a rotary hopper 4, the rotary hopper 4 is rotatably arranged on the mounting bracket 1, the mounting bracket 1 is provided with a driving motor 42 for driving the rotary hopper 4 to horizontally rotate, and the driving motor 42 can specifically drive the rotary hopper 4 through a gear transmission mode. Specifically, a driving gear is coaxially connected to the output shaft of the driving motor 42, a driven gear ring is coaxially connected to the outer wall of the rotary hopper 4, and the driving gear and the driven gear ring are meshed with each other. The bottom of the rotary hopper 4 is provided with a discharge port 41, the discharge port 41 is in a strip shape, and the sand particles are spread in a circular area in the vibrating sieve plate 2 with the rotation of the rotary hopper 4. The sand particles are evenly spread on the vibrating sieve plate 2 by the rotary hopper 4 during rotation, which can further expand the spreading area of the sand particles on the vibrating sieve plate 2, so that the coverage area of the sand particles is larger when falling.

[0022] Further, a hook 11 is fixed on the mounting bracket 1 in the operation space, and is used for hanging the end of the operating rod on the wax mold, so that the operator can conveniently hang the wax mold in the operation space when the operator is tired of holding the wax mold and the operating rod, and the operator is facilitated, and sand grains on the wax mold will not fall to the ground outside the equipment, and the surrounding environment can be kept clean.

[0023] Further, a dust cover 12 is arranged around the operation space, a cabinet door 121 is rotatably arranged on the dust cover 12 and faces the hook 11 in the operation space, and the operator can move the wax mold into the operation space and hang the wax mold on the hook 11 after opening the cabinet door 121, and operating gloves 122 connected by soft rubber are arranged on both sides of the cabinet door 121 on the dust cover 12. The cabinet door 121 and the dust cover 12 can be made of transparent PC plate material, the operator first opens the cabinet door 121 to move the wax mold into the operation space, then closes the cabinet door 121, and holds the operating rod by wearing the operating gloves 122, so that the wax mold in the operation space can be rotated and other operations are performed, the sand grains can be effectively prevented from splashing around during the sand pouring process, and the operator can avoid inhaling dust during the work process, and the health and environmental protection are achieved.

[0024] In order to collect and reuse the sand grains scattered during the sand pouring, in the embodiment, a receiving tray 5 is arranged below the operation space on the mounting bracket 1. Specifically, an opening is horizontally arranged on the side wall of the mounting bracket 1 and is used for sliding the receiving tray 5 in and out, and two receiving trays 5 are arranged in parallel, and a discharge nozzle 51 is arranged on each receiving tray 5, the operator can take out the receiving tray 5 from the mounting bracket 1, and pour the sand grains received on the receiving tray 5 into the discharge hopper 3 again, and the sand grains are reused. The two receiving trays 5 can be alternately poured, so that the receiving tray 5 is always arranged below the operation space to collect the falling sand grains, and the sand grains are prevented from falling to the ground.
